When it comes to metalwork projects, the quality of welding can make or break the success of the entire endeavor. Bad welding can lead to weakened structures, cracks, and even catastrophic failures, while good welding ensures the integrity and durability of the finished product.

Bad welding can result from a variety of factors, such as improper technique, lack of skill or experience, poor quality equipment, or simply rushing through the job. These subpar welds are often weak, brittle, and prone to defects like cracks, porosity, and lack of fusion. Not only do they compromise the physical strength of the metal, but they also compromise the safety of the project as a whole.

On the other hand, good welding is the result of careful attention to detail, proper technique, and skilled craftsmanship. A well-executed weld should be strong, smooth, and free of defects, ensuring the structural integrity of the metalwork. Good welding also creates a metallurgical bond between the pieces being welded, maximizing their strength and durability.
